你查询的IP:[117.80.106.0]  地理位置:中国–江苏–苏州电信

最新查询116.196.201.173 116.76.183.139 58.116.231.243 219.128.111.11 117.128.128.252 116.116.157.138 123.244.26.183 124.14.107.128 116.128.180.196 117.80.106.0 203.99.16.230 123.101.183.192 118.88.64.151 124.42.162.170 202.38.156.134 58.100.88.71 116.76.83.216 210.15.144.21 203.128.96.113 124.88.191.34 120.80.55.204 210.14.112.76 210.16.128.78 119.58.4.184 118.66.46.29 202.127.208.84 124.224.41.233 210.79.64.72 117.57.215.137 202.43.144.10 210.5.36.107